POLICE HAVE CONFIRMED that a hostage situation at a restaurant in Leicester Square, London has been resolved.
A man in possession of a knife was holding a woman against her will inside the venue.
Metropolitan Police have said that a man has now been arrested and there are no reports of any injuries.
Two other people were inside the restaurant on Irving Street.
A Metropolitan Police statement confirmed that officers were engaging with a man to resolve the situation.
The police confirmed early on that the situation was not terror related.
